Product Description

The VERMONT GAGE Class X No-Go (Minus) Pin Gauge is a precision inspection tool with a diameter of 0.1615 in and a tolerance of 0.00004 in. It is constructed from uncoated steel and includes a Certificate of Accuracy with NIST Traceability. This No-Go gauge is designed to verify that a hole does not exceed the specified upper size limit.

How to select the correct No-Go pin gauge for hole inspection?

Select a No-Go gauge with a diameter equal to the hole's maximum allowable size. The gauge should not enter the hole if the hole is within tolerance. VERMONT GAGE Class X gauges offer a tolerance of 0.00004 in for high-precision applications.
